Operating electric animal rides in a shopping mall involves more than purchasing attractive equipment and placing it in an open area. A professional business plan should consider the available operating zone, pedestrian circulation, ride selection, charging and storage, staffing, pricing, maintenance routines and applicable mall or local requirements. LULU Toy Car’s range of mini, medium and big electric animal rides gives operators options when matching equipment to a particular venue. Before ordering, buyers can compare individual product specifications and discuss customized requirements directly with the manufacturer. The number and variety of animals should also reflect the expected customer volume and available space. Visually, a coordinated fleet with consistent branding can help create a recognizable attraction, while clear operating boundaries and customer instructions contribute to organized day-to-day management. Equipment should be inspected and maintained according to the manufacturer’s guidance, and staff should understand how each ride is operated and handled. Business owners should additionally verify insurance, commercial operation and safety obligations applicable in their jurisdiction. With these considerations addressed, animal rides can become more than individual amusement products: they can form the foundation of a structured mall entertainment operation. Careful planning allows the colorful appeal of the rides to be supported by the practical systems necessary for sustainable commercial use.
